Step-by-Step Instructions for Peach Lemonade
- Start by making homemade lemonade or chill about 8 cups of store-bought lemonade. If making from scratch, combine freshly squeezed lemon juice with water and sugar in a large pitcher, stirring until sugar dissolves.
- Wash and slice the peaches, discarding the pits. Reserve a quarter of the slices for garnish.
- In a blender, combine the remaining peach slices with 1 cup of the prepared lemonade and 1 tablespoon of fresh mint. Blend until smooth and creamy.
- Strain the blended peach mixture through a fine sieve into a bowl or pitcher for a thinner texture.
- Pour the strained peach mixture back into the pitcher with the remaining lemonade. Stir gently to combine.
- Add reserved peach slices and mint leaves to the pitcher for garnish. Serve immediately over ice.
